ASRock P55 Extreme4 Motherboard
Here's another P55 motherboard is coming based on the ASRock P55 Extreme4. This motherboard supports the high-end processors for LGA 1156 and has four slots for DDR3-2600 memory, two PCI-Express x16 slot for SLI or CrossFire setup on board the new Power Clear CMOS and Reset buttons. In terms of connectivity ports, it has four SATA 6.0 Gbit / s, six SATA 3.0 Gbps Gigabit Ethernet, two USB 3.0 ports Ethernet, Gigabit and 7.1 audio channels. Unfortunately, there is no word on pricing and release date has not yet.
Lenovo IdeaPad V460 Small Business Notebook
Lenovo IdeaPad V460 is the first IdeaPad V Series notebook model for small bussiness market. The notebook has come with two configurations: the 088626U with the Intel Core i5 i5-430M and switchable graphics between NVIDIA GeForce 310M 512MB and Intel HD intgrated GPU, and the 088627U with the Intel Core i3-330M and Intel HD only. Both systems have a screen 1366 × 768 LED-backlit glossy widescreen, 320GB HDD, 4GB DDR3, DVD-RW, 6 cell battery, 1.3MP webcam, microphone, stereo speakers, 802.11n WiFi, Bluetooth, Gigabit Ethernet, three USB ports, an ExpressCard slot, a 4-in-1 card reader, VGA and HDMI. Kodak PULSE WiFi Digital Photo Frame
Kodak Digital Photo Frame "Pulse" provides a portable 7-inch 800 x 600 touch-screen LED-backlit display, 512 MB internal memory (up to 4000 pictures), two memory card slots (SD / SDHC, MMC, Memory Stick, MS Pro Duo, xD), USB port and WiFi connectivity to receive and view images via e-mail. This WiFi-enabled Digital Photo Frame at length for pre-order via Amazon for $ 129.95.
Knoll LED1081 LED-based Home Theater Projector
The LED-based home theater projector from Knoll Systems, named Knoll LED1081. Offers full HD 1080p performance, the Knoll LED1081 DLP projector has a 16:9, 800 ANSI lumens, a contrast ratio of 100,000:1, up to 20,000 hours lamp life and comes with dual HDMI 1.3b, Component, two Composite, S-Video and VGA . In addition, it also has the option of short lenses available to allow the projector to be physically installed near the screen. Info price is still unknown
Netgear MBRN3300 3G/Wi-Fi Router
Ericsson and Netgear have worked together to start a new 3G/Wi-Fi Netgear Router as MBRN3300. This wireless router can have an internal modem, 3G, HSPA +, including the use at about 20 Mbps, and share the link, or by the 802.11n Wi-Fi or four 100-Mbps Ethernet ports. The device is ideal for use as a modem for houses, where it is not regular cable, DSL or fiber available or fully mobile LANs. The MBRN3300 Netgear supports Windows, Macintosh, and virtually all Ethernet devices. Too bad there is no information on availability and price available.
